When we think safety inside our home, Doors & windows with bigger glass looks like most vulnerable. I have already discussed, safety against burglary and vandalism over this blog. 

Now as stated Bullet resistant glass ( Popular but improperly said " Bullet proof glass") is protection against fire-arms. In normal laminated glass, there are 3 layers of glass & PVB film. But Bullet resistant glass is combination of multiple layers of glass, PVB film & Polycarbonate sheet. 






















Again number of layers for bullet resistant glass depends upon type of weapon & standard followed (Most common standard is EN 1063 ).



Test Glass sample 







































One thing i would like to add, chosen frame must also comply the same standard. It means bullet should not penetrate & pass through the chosen aluminium frame also.

I was part of Hotel Oberoi , Delhi. Here BR6 category protection chosen for some VVIP rooms in triple glazed windows. The price for bullet resistant windows depends on type of protection required & on request.

As discussed over this blog many times, We can not use uPVC Door & window for larger sizes.  

uPVC has more linear expansion in-comparison to Aluminium windows. 


In simple words, larger (something more than 8 ft height) size uPVC Door systems is not advisable as it will have more expansion/contraction in comparison to aluminium system windows. 

Here comes the question which i would like to try to answer in this article " Which windows are better, uPVC or, Aluminium ?" 

Aluminium windows are present more than 30 years but that is conventional aluminium. If you are comparing conventional aluminium windows ( easily available at 250–300 INR per sq ft ) with some good quality uPVC windows then uPVC windows is a better product. But now technology available in Aluminium Door/window systems are much ahead then uPVC/Door window systems . Just check following pic-



Above mentioned performance values are of good quality thermal break aluminium sliding door system . If you look for similar data in uPVC windows, you would be surprised that there is no Indian or, Global player sharing the same for specific door/window design. It doesn't mean that uPVC is inferior product. Not at all but there has to be way to measure performance..















Does performance data matter to us ? Yes, definitely yes . Just check Air tightness of the system. Highlighted one is the performance measured of this particular sliding system. Air tightness “Class 4″is equivalent to Dust proof Door (yes proof - not dust resistant; must buy to keep our homes safe from severe dust pollution in India ). These performance values also shatter your MYTHS about aluminium systems. ( Pl check thermal insulation values & performance against wind pressure).

Slimline Aluminium system at Sector 40 Noida


In this particular project, we needed minimum sightlines as per brief received from architect. We had proposed thermal break aluminium systems from spain which has 20~25 mm ( approx. 1 inches) sightlines. This particular product is thermal break system which was required as high thermal insulation performance desired.
